About 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id
3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id (PubChem CID 16610988) has the molecular formula C18H11ClN4O4
and a molecular weight of 382.76 g/mol. Its IUPAC name is 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id.

What is the SMILES notation for 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id?
The canonical SMILES for 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id is O=C(O)c1nn(Cc2nc(-c3cccc(Cl)c3)no2)c(=O)c2ccccc12.
What is the InChIKey of 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id?
The InChIKey is JIDGCJRTIUWYNO-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H11ClN4O4/c19-11-5-3-4-10(8-11)16-20-14(27-22-16)9-23-17(24)13-7-2-1-6-12(13)15(21-23)18(25)26/h1-8H,9H2,(H,25,26).
What are the key properties of 3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id?
3-[[3-(3-chlorophenyl)-1,2,4-oxadiazol-5-yl]methyl]-4-oxophthalazine-1-carboxylic acid has a molecular weight of 382.76 g/mol, XLogP of 2.85, 4 rotatable bonds, 1 hydrogen bond donors, and 7 hydrogen bond acceptors.
